Technical Description

The MAINLAND MLV850B is a three-axis CNC vertical machining center designed for versatile milling and machining operations. The machine features a robust work envelope with 31.50 inches (800mm) of X-axis travel, 19.69 inches (500mm) of Y-axis travel, and 20.08 inches (510mm) of Z-axis travel, providing adequate capacity for medium-duty machining tasks. The worktable measures 39.37 inches long by 19.69 inches wide with a maximum load capacity of 520 kg, equipped with five T-slots for secure workpiece clamping. The spindle operates at 8,000 RPM with a BT40 taper, suitable for a wide range of cutting tools and applications including mold manufacturing and complex component production. The machine utilizes three-axis linear way guide rails to ensure precision and repeatability during operations. Standard CNC control enables programmable machining sequences with positioning accuracy of ±0.005mm/300mm and excellent repeatability characteristics. The MLV850B incorporates a box-way design that provides high rigidity and stability, making it particularly suitable for heavy cutting operations and rough machining processes. Rapid traverse rates and optimized feed systems minimize cycle times while maintaining accuracy. The machine includes an automatic tool changer and comprehensive coolant system for extended production runs. With a machine weight of approximately 6,000 kg, the MLV850B offers a solid foundation for consistent, high-precision machining across various metalworking applications.
